Abstract

An oxide superconductor having a composition of the formula: A.sub.n+1 Cu.sub.n O.sub.2n+1+.delta. in which A is at least one alkaline earth metal element selected from the group consisting of calcium, strontium and barium, n is an integer of at least one, and .delta. is a number larger than 0 and not larger than 1, a laminate structure in which a layer having a partial composition of A.sub.2 O.sub.1+.delta. and a layer having a partial composition of A.sub.n-1 Cu.sub.n O.sub.2n are alternately laminated, and a superconductive critical temperature equal to or higher than the liquid nitrogen temperature.
